Situated just north of Downtown and Midtown, North Memphis is a predominantly residential district engulfed in lush greenery. North Memphis residents enjoy close proximity to city attractions as well as natural amenities.
The National Civil Rights Museum, the Memphis Zoo, and Bass Pro Shops at the Pyramid are just a few minutes away from North Memphis. New Chicago Park, Lucille Price Park, the Wolf River, and the Mississippi River provide plenty of options for outdoor recreation in North Memphis.
Convenience to I-40 and I-69 makes getting around from North Memphis a breeze.
